Contractors Overview

Irrigation repair services typically cover a range of tasks aimed at restoring and maintaining an efficient sprinkler or irrigation system. This can include fixing broken or leaking pipes, replacing damaged sprinkler heads, repairing valves, and addressing issues with controllers or timers. Proper repair work ensures that the system functions correctly, providing consistent watering coverage and preventing water waste. Property owners should clearly define the scope of work needed, whether it’s a minor repair or a more extensive system overhaul, to ensure the service provider understands the specific issues and can deliver appropriate solutions.

Establishing a clear scope of work is essential to prevent misunderstandings and ensure the repair meets expectations. When working with local contractors, property owners should verify their experience with irrigation systems similar to their own, ask for detailed descriptions of the services offered, and confirm that all aspects of the repair are included in the project outline. It’s also helpful to request written documentation that specifies the scope of work, materials to be used, and any warranties or guarantees. This documentation serves as a reference point throughout the project, helping to keep the work on track and aligned with the property owner’s needs.

How To Compare Local Pros

When comparing contractors for irrigation repair, it is important to consider their experience with similar projects. Homeowners should inquire about the types of irrigation systems they have worked on and the complexity of repairs they have handled. A contractor with a proven track record in addressing issues similar to those faced on the property can provide insights into their familiarity with common challenges and effective solutions. This background helps ensure that the service provider understands the specific requirements of the system and can deliver reliable results.

A clear, written scope of work is essential when evaluating irrigation repair contractors. Homeowners should seek detailed descriptions of the services offered, including what repairs are included, parts that will be replaced, and any additional work that might be necessary. Having a well-defined scope helps set expectations and provides a basis for comparing different service providers. It also offers a reference point for ensuring that all parties agree on what the project entails, reducing the risk of misunderstandings or scope creep later in the process.

Verification basics involve assessing a contractor’s ability to demonstrate their experience and reliability through documentation or references. Homeowners can ask for examples of past projects similar in scope, or for contact information of previous clients who can share their experiences. It’s also beneficial to confirm that the contractor has the necessary knowledge of irrigation systems and repair techniques. While licensing and certification are not the focus here, verifying a contractor’s background and reputation can help identify service providers who consistently deliver quality work.

Evaluating options without relying on prices involves examining the quality of proposals, the clarity of communication, and the professionalism of each contractor. Homeowners should compare how well each service provider articulates their approach, the details included in their scope, and their responsiveness to questions. It’s also helpful to assess the thoroughness of their written proposals and whether they address potential challenges or contingencies. By focusing on these factors, homeowners can make informed decisions based on the contractor’s expertise, transparency, and ability to meet project needs, ensuring a suitable match for their irrigation repair project.
